Europe 2020: Relevance for Enlargement Policy

• Europe 2020 offers the enlargement countries an anchor for reforms.

• The countries are invited to adapt and adopt relevant headline targets

• Enlargement countries should participate actively in the European Union programmes.

• The countries are invited to organise their work on the Europe 2020 related issues in regional groups.

Europe 2020: Three interlinked priorities

1.Smart growth: developing an economy based on knowledge and innovation

2.Sustainable growth: promoting a more efficient, greener and more competitive economy

3.Inclusive growth: fostering a high-employment economy delivering social and territorial cohesion

Europe 2020: Integrated Guidelines for National Reforms Programmes

• Guideline 1: Ensuring the quality and the sustainability of public finances• Guideline 2: Addressing macroeconomic imbalances• Guideline 3: Reducing imbalances within the euro area• Guideline 4: Optimising support for R & D and innovation, strengthening the

knowledge triangle and unleashing the potential of the digital economy• Guideline 5: Improving resource efficiency and reducing greenhouse gases• Guideline 6: Improving the business and consumer environment, and modernising and

developing the industrial base• Guideline 7: Increasing labour market participation and reducing structural

unemployment• Guideline 8: Developing a skilled workforce responding to labour market needs,

promoting job quality and lifelong learning• Guideline 9: Improving the performance of education and training systems at all levels

and increasing participation in tertiary education• Guideline 10: Promoting social inclusion and combating poverty

Mechanisms of cooperation in the framework of Europe 2020

• Europe 2020 flagship initiatives recognise that in some areas, enlargement countries can work together with member states and join the open method of coordination exercises.

• Policy coordination organised under the 7 initiatives implies peer learning, setting joint targets and regular reporting.

•These activities can be financed via EU Programmes such as the 7th Framework Programme, Competitiveness and Innovation, Lifelong Learning and others.

• Most enlargement countries participate in EU programmes and can, if their administrative capacities allow, fully benefit from activities at the EU level.

Additional suggestions

1. Networking and information exchange – a number of RIs indicated that there is a need for regular periodic meetings, both between the RIs and with donors in order to exchange information and network with others;

2. Increasing awareness on regional cooperation initiatives and structures – awareness raising activities to target not just a narrow circle of practitioners, but also the general public in the countries of the region;

3. Better streamlining of existing RIs – avoiding and eliminating duplication, while further strengthening successful structures and cooperation programmes;

4. Involvement of regional civil society initiatives and networks in the work of RCC and other sectoral organizations.

Enlargement Strategy and Main Challenges 2010-2011 “The enlargement process contributes to the objectives of the

Europe 2020 strategy by extending the area of the EU’s regulatory framework and creating new trading opportunities. The Commission welcomes the intention of many enlargement countries to reflect the Europe 2020 strategy in their national reform priorities. The Commission will associate enlargement countries with initiatives taken at EU level to meet the goals of smart, sustainable and inclusive growth, delivering high levels of employment, productivity and social cohesion...

The Commission will propose to the Regional Cooperation Council that it sets up platforms for dialogue and peer review in …areas in line with Europe 2020 priorities. When programming IPA assistance, the Commission will take into account the priorities of the Europe 2020 strategy”.

9 November, 2010
